Overview Of Infinity Series Air Conditioners

The Infinity Series focuses on high efficiency and precise climate control. These systems typically feature variable-speed or inverter compressors, which adjust output to meet cooling demand rather than cycling on and off. This approach reduces energy use and minimizes temperature swings. The lineup often includes single- and multi-zone models, allowing tailored comfort across multiple rooms without oversized units. Compatibility with smart thermostats and mobile apps enhances monitoring and control, making it easier to optimize performance around daily schedules.

Energy Efficiency And Performance

Energy efficiency is a primary consideration for buyers. Infinity Series units typically achieve high SEER ratings, reflecting efficient performance during peak cooling demand and milder conditions. In practice, homeowners can expect annual energy savings through:

  • Inverter Modulation: Reduces wattage when cooling load drops, preventing energy waste from cycling on/off.
  • Zoned Control: When paired with multi-zone configurations, limited cooling is directed to occupied spaces, lowering overall consumption.
  • Advanced Diagnostics: Built-in sensors monitor refrigerant pressures, airflow, and filter status to maintain efficiency.

Proper sizing remains essential: an oversized unit wastes energy and can create humidity problems, while an undersized system struggles to meet thermal loads. A professional load calculation ensures the Infinity Series is matched to the home’s insulation, window efficiency, and climate zone.

Comfort And Indoor Climate

Beyond cooling capacity, user comfort hinges on humidity control, air distribution, and temperature stability. The Infinity Series often delivers:

  • Consistent Temperatures: Inverter operation minimizes temperature swings by adjusting output in real time.
  • Balanced Humidity: Dehumidification modes operate at lower fan speeds to remove moisture without overly cooling the space.
  • Air Filtration: Some models include washable or replaceable filters and optional high-efficiency filtration for improved indoor air quality.
  • Airflow Customization: Adjustable louvers and skilled duct design support even distribution to all rooms.

Smart thermostats within the Infinity family can learn occupants’ patterns and optimize cooling schedules, further enhancing comfort while conserving energy.

Installation, Maintenance, And Longevity

Proper installation is critical to achieving promised performance. Key considerations include:

  • Professional Sizing And Zoning: Accurate load calculations and correct zone planning prevent inefficiencies and comfort issues.
  • Quality Ductwork: Sealed, well-insulated ducts reduce air leakage and energy losses.
  • Drainage And Refrigerant Charge: Correct drainage and refrigerant levels prevent moisture problems and ensure optimal cooling.
  • Maintenance Schedule: Regular filter changes, coil cleaning, and annual inspections keep the unit operating at peak efficiency.

With routine upkeep, Infinity Series air conditioners typically demonstrate long service life, supported by manufacturer warranties on compressors and parts. Homeowners should register products and maintain records of maintenance visits for warranty validity.
